// +build windows package memory import ( "fmt" "syscall" "unsafe" ) var ( kernel32 = syscall.NewLazyDLL("kernel32.dll") globalMemoryStatusEx = kernel32.NewProc("GlobalMemoryStatusEx") ) // Get memory statistics func Get() (*Stats, error) { var memoryStatus memoryStatusEx memoryStatus.Length = uint32(unsafe.Sizeof(memoryStatus)) ret, _, err := globalMemoryStatusEx.Call(uintptr(unsafe.Pointer(&memoryStatus))) if ret == 0 { return nil, fmt.Errorf("failed in GlobalMemoryStatusEx: %s", err) } var memory Stats memory.Free = memoryStatus.AvailPhys memory.Total = memoryStatus.TotalPhys memory.Used = memory.Total - memory.Free memory.PageFileTotal = memoryStatus.TotalPageFile memory.PageFileFree = memoryStatus.AvailPageFile memory.VirtualTotal = memoryStatus.TotalVirtual memory.VirtualFree = memoryStatus.AvailVirtual return &memory, nil } type memoryStatusEx struct { Length uint32 MemoryLoad uint32 TotalPhys uint64 AvailPhys uint64 TotalPageFile uint64 AvailPageFile uint64 TotalVirtual uint64 AvailVirtual uint64 AvailExtendedVirtual uint64 } // Stats represents memory statistics for Windows type Stats struct { Total, Used, Free, PageFileTotal, PageFileFree, VirtualTotal, VirtualFree uint64 }
